particularly to the frames of lorries or busses for the transportation of passengers and freight, wherein a special construction of frame is desirable in order to'enable the passengers to enter andQleave without an objectionable number of steps up and down, and also enabling the entrance and exit of the passengers to'be under the direct obsera vation and control of the driver. For freight similar conditions apply in order to save time at stops.
' In dealing with the problems of safely, quickly and economically handling passengers with busses operated by one man who may have to collect fares, make change, op-
erate doors, and answer questions, besidestaking on and letting off passengers, watching other trafiic, and controlling his motor, speed, and brakes, it is found that unnecessary and expensive delays occur where there are several steps to be negotiated between the ground and the car floor. It is'further found that a momentary crowding of passengers within the car on an intermediate loading platform is unobjectionable, providedthat they do not interfere with the c'on-' trols and doors, where the latter are used. It is further found that even with the lowest practicable forms of motor vehicle spring suspensions, intended to lower present frames, several steps are necessary between the floor and the ground, as motor vehicle interior frames have to be of considerable depth to obtain light Weight and cannot be dropped sufiiciently to eliminate a step and still retain the necessary road clearance, un-
less made shallow and excessively heavy.
I have therefore devised a light motor vehicle frame especially intended for passenger vehicles, which can be hung 'as low as the necessary clearance permits on any desired form of spring suspension, and recessed on one side to provide a support for an intermediate depressed entrance platform inside the outside line of the body, constituting aapit. This platform is preferably opposite the drivers side, is of dimensions to hold several standing passengers at once,
and can be practically in the lowest clearance plane of the chassis, or aneasy step above the ground.

Referring to the drawing, the frame consists of longitudinal members 1 and 2 extending the greater part of the length of theframe supported on rear springs 3 and forward springs 4; Figure 1 shows an overslung mounting whereby rear springs 3 are mounted above rear axle 5, while Figure 2 discloses an under-slung mounting whereby rear springs 3 are mounted below rear axle 5; forward springs 4 are mounted in the usual" way upon forward dead axle 6; forward wheels 7 and rear wheels, 8 are mounted in the usual way upon their respective axles 6 and 5; longitudinalmembers 1 andv 2 are connected together by cross members 9,
10, 11, 12, 13 and 14, of which cross members 9 and 14 are positioned respectively at the rear and forward ends of the frame, the other cross members being distributed at suitable intervals along the length of the frame. Longitudinal members land 2 are spaced substantially closer together than the designed whed tread, as is usual in motor vehicle frames, and carry outwardly extending members 15 which are disposed upon either side of the frame and in alignment with the aforesaid cross members to provide support for an over-hanging floor 16, the latter being cut away as at 17 to provide space for rear wheels 8. Wheels 8 are enclosed in wheel guards 18 which are mountedover openings 17 on floor 16. The intermediate portion of longitudinal member 2 is downwardly deflected or depressed sub- Cross members 12 and 13 disposed at the rear and forward ends respectively of said depressed portion, extend at least to or beyond the wheel tread, and consist of straight channel members having a depth equal to the depth of the depression with their upper flanges in the plane of the upper surface of longitudinal member 1 and with their lower flanges resting directly upon the depressed portion of longitudinal member 2. Cross members 12 and 13 thus provide a. brace for longitudinal member 2 at the two offsets in said member and they also provide a support for a depressed entrance platform 19 in sald.
pit space which rests upon the depressed portion of member 2 and on the lower flanges of channels 12 and 13.
